Please tell me Republicans aren't seriously considering nominating this guy. But this is only one of four crazy stories coming out of the Huckabee camp today. First, you can read about how he wants to change the constitution here. Then, read how he signed a document saying women should "submit" to their husbands. Then, read about how one of his senior advisers thinks we should post a cop in front of every mosque (imagine if he said that about synagogues) and that genocide against Sunnis in Iraq would be acceptable.
Then read about how he wants to stop all immigration from any country that sponsors or harbors terrorists. That would mean we would end immigration from "allies" like Saudi Arabia, Kuwait and Pakistan. It might even mean we end immigration from Germany where some of the 9/11 bombers lived and that recently released a defendant involved in the 9/11 plot (because we wouldn't cooperate and give them evidence we collected from our detainees, probably because we tortured them). In fact, you know the country where all of the 9/11 bombers lived right before they committed their heinous act of terror? The United States.
The man has to think before he talks. His own camp had to back away from his last statement about ending immigration from all these countries. But the bigger problem seems to be that he has thought some of these things through and these crazy statements are his true opinions. Now, that's really scary.
